Mariners Prospect Furious About His Treatment By Team

After a couple of seasons of a very rough indoctrination to the majors, and multiple trips back to the minors, Seattle Mariners' former top prospect Jarred Kelenic has taken a swing at his organization, by wiping his social media clean of any affiliation with the team. 

Kelenic has removed all Mariners-affiliated posts from his Instagram, as well as unfollowing the team. The 22-year-old was was sent back down to Triple-A three weeks ago for the second time this season, and is off to a horrendous start to his career. In his rookie season in 2021, coming in as a much-ballyhooed top prospect, he hit .181 with a .615 OPS and 106 strikeouts in 93 games. 

This year, he's bottomed out even more, hitting just .124 across 40 games, with an equally dreadful .452 OPS. Why he's angry with the Mariners, at this point, is unclear. 

Seattle fans are falling on both sides of the ledger, some for him, some against.

By the way, in Triple-A this year, Kelenic is hitting .288 with a robust .903 OPS, with 14 HR and 54 RBIs in just 70 games.
